CAPCO POLAND
*We are looking for Poland based candidate. The job is remote but may require some trips to Warsaw at the beginning. Warsaw (+nearby) based candidate is preferred.
Capco is a fully independent, global management and technology consultancy. For 25 years we have combined innovative thinking with deep industry knowledge to deliver business consulting, digital transformation and technology services to Finance and Energy markets. Our collaborative and efficient approach helps clients reduce costs and manage risk and regulatory change while increasing revenues. We are thinkers, innovators, and disruptors. We are small enough to care but large enough to matter.
We also are experts in focused on development, automation, innovation, and long-term projects in financial services. In Capco, you can code, write, create, and live at your maximum capabilities without getting dull, tired, or foggy.
KEY RESPONSIBILITIES
- Responsible for design and implementation of DevOps that covers
- CI/CD pipeline creation and maintenance
- Automated deployment
- Infrastructure management (Physical Servers, VMs, Storage, Database, etc.)
- Obsolescence remediation
- Configuration management
- System logging and monitoring
- Security scanning and issue fix
- Containerization
- Kubernetes deployment
- AWS cloud deployment
- System migration to new infrastructure / deployment platform
- New technology / tool POCs and onboarding
- Communicate with bank's infra teams to raise requests and discuss/fix issues e.g. Unix/Container/AD/DB teams
- Communicate with Central DevOps and other DevOps teams across the bank for knowledge/info/idea exchange
- Champion DevOps innovations by introducing better tools and agile practices
SKILLS & EXPERIENCE
DevOps and Software Engineering
- Strong knowledge in scripting languages such as Linux Shell, Groovy
- Strong knowledge in Source Control tool of Git, and GitFlow as the branching strategy
- Strong knowledge in CI/CD toolset such as Jenkins, Bitbucket, JaCoCo, SonarQube, JIRA, Ansible and Artifactory
- Knowledge in Domain-Driven Design, Microservices Architecture, Micro-Frontend Architecture, REST API, Spring Boot
- Knowledge in Integrated Development Environment (IDE) such as IntelliJ IDEA, VS Code
- Knowledge in databases such as PostgreSQL, MySQL, Oracle
- Knowledge in automated testing toolset such as jUnit, Mockito, Cucumber, Selenium etc.
- Knowledge in monitoring, log analysis and dashboard tools such as ELK stack, Splunk, Zipkin, Prometheus, Grafana etc.
- Knowledge in Authentication and Authorisation frameworks and tools, e.g. Kerberos, SSO, OUD, AD/LDAP, JWT, Spring Security
- Knowledge in Server Management, Networking, Virtualisation/Virtual Machine
- Knowledge in Storage systems e.g. SSD, SAN, NAS, AWS S3, HCP, MinIO
- Knowledge in Containers and Container Platforms e.g. Docker, Podman, Kubernetes, OpenShift, AWS EKS
- Knowledge in Big Data technologies e.g. Hadoop, HDFS, Spark
- Knowledge in Cloud Platforms e.g. AWS, Azure
Experience
- Bachelor’s degree in Computer Science (or equivalent experience)
- 7+ years of software development, engineering or DevOps experience
- Strong experience in modern DevOps technology stack is a must
- Strong experience in container and Kubernetes is a must
- Strong experience in agile methodologies and working in agile teams is a must
- Experience in software development using open source technologies is a plus
- Experience in working with distributed systems is a plus
- Experience in release management is a plus
- Experience in promoting DevOps culture in other organizations is a plus
Non-Technical Skills
- Highly effective verbal and written English communication skills
- Proven ability to work within a collaborative team environment
- Ability to make good / sound decisions and use independent judgement
- Strong reasoning, analytical and inter-personal skills
- Ability to be organized and multi-tasked on different requirements across various stakeholders, and to work independently and under pressure
- Excellent attention to details and time management
- Good track record of communicating effectively with both business and IT staff at all levels
- Cultural sensitivity and awareness to work with a range of people from diverse background and geographies
- Good presentation skills
WHY JOIN CAPCO?
- Employment contract and/or Business to Business - whichever you prefer
- Possibility to work remotely
- Speaking English on daily basis, mainly in contact with foreign stakeholders and peers
- Multiple employee benefits packages (MyBenefit Cafeteria, private medical care, life-insurance)
- Access to 3.000+ Business Courses Platform (Udemy)
- Access to required IT equipment
- Paid Referral Program
- Participation in charity events e.g. Szlachetna Paczka
- Ongoing learning opportunities to help you acquire new skills or deepen existing expertise
- Being part of the core squad focused on the growth of the Polish business unit
- A flat, non-hierarchical structure that will enable you to work with senior partners and directly with clients
- A work culture focused on innovation and creating lasting value for our clients and employees
ONLINE RECRUITMENT PROCESS STEPS*
- Screening call with Recruiter
- Technical and Hiring Manager interview
- Feedback/Offer
Joining Capco means joining an organisation that is committed to an inclusive working environment where you’re encouraged to #BeYourselfAtWork. We celebrate individuality and recognize that diversity and inclusion, in all forms, is critical to success. It’s important to us that we recruit and develop as diverse a range of talent as we can and we believe that everyone brings something different to the table – so we’d love to know what makes you different. Such differences may mean we need to make changes to our process to allow you the best possible platform to succeed, and we are happy to cater to any reasonable adjustments you may require. You will find the section to let us know of these at the bottom of your application form or you can mention it directly to your recruiter at any stage and they will be happy to help.
Top Skills
What We Do
Capco, a Wipro company, is a global management and technology consultancy specializing in driving transformation in the energy and financial services industries. Capco operates at the intersection of
business and technology by combining innovative thinking with unrivalled industry knowledge to fast-track digital initiatives for banking and payments, capital markets, wealth and asset management, insurance,
and the energy sector. Capco’s cutting edge ingenuity is brought to life through its award-winning Be Yourself At Work culture and diverse talent.
TRUSTED ADVISORS - Our collaborative and entrepreneurial approach position us as trusted long-term partners to our clients.
DEEP EXPERTISE - Clients look to us for clear guidance, proven expertise, and the support they need to set their companies up for success.
DISRUPTIVE SOLUTIONS- We do not provide off -the-shelf answers to clients’ challenges. Instead, we work in close collaboration to understand the issues, and craft disruptive, bespoke solutions.
ACCOUNTABILITY AND OWNERSHIP - We recognize every client has distinct needs and expectations, and we take ownership and accountability for the solutions we design, build, and deliver.
Why Work With Us
We support and encourage an inclusive culture, entrepreneurial outlook and independent thinking. Capco is not about organizational charts and rigid hierarchies – we want all employees to feel that Capco is their firm to own and run. We believe diversity powers innovation. Be Yourself At Work (#BYAW) is an integral and underlying part of our culture
Gallery
Capco Offices
Hybrid Workspace
Employees engage in a combination of remote and on-site work.